Accurate soil nutrient insights are essential for informed decision-making in agriculture and environmental management. Modern analysis systems now offer precise detection of key parameters such as nitrogen, phosphorus, potassium (NPK), pH, moisture levels, micronutrients, and organic matter—enabling better crop planning and sustainable land use. These technologies are instrumental for agronomists, environmental consultants, and research institutions focused on optimizing productivity while maintaining soil health.

Industry Standards & Regulations
- USDA NRCS Soil Testing Standards (USA)
- EPA 3050B Soil Extraction Protocol (USA)
- ISO/IEC 17025: General Requirements for Soil Testing Labs
- CFIA Fertilizer Regulations (Canada)
- ASTM D2974 – Organic Matter Analysis
